C D E Question 26 5 / 5 pts (Short Response) How does the strength of a hydrogen bond compare to the strength of a London Force? Also, how about the strength of a hydrogen bond compared to a dipole-dipole force? Briefly comment on these differences. Your Answer: The strength of a hydrogen bond is 14 kcal while a London force is closer to XX kcal. The strength of a hydrogen bond is much greater than that of a dipole-dipole force, which is closer to XX kcal though it is the second strongest noncovalent force. The differences between these forces is that a hydrogen bond is the strongest non covalent forces. The hydrogen bond strength is between 12 and 16 kcal, while the London force is generally less than 1 Kcal. A dipole-dipole bond usually is from 0.5 to 2.0 kcal. Also, hydrogen bonds are the strongest non-covalent force, which is illustrated by these numbers.
